Samsung is taking their audio experiences up a notch with expanded Auracast capabilities, Samsung announced that their upcoming Galaxy S23, Z Fold5, Z Flip5 and Tab S9 devices will now rock out to Bluetooth broadcasts.
Does this mean I can tune in to my favorite jams wherever I roam? You betcha! With Auracast activated on One UI 6.1 or higher, supported Galaxy gear can receive high-quality audio being pumped out by compatible speakers and emitters. No more missing out on the playlist just because you left your headphones at home.
Galaxy fans running One UI 5.1.1 and up can also get in on the listener action. Models like the S24, S23, Z Fold4, Z Flip4 and beyond can search for nearby Auracast streams using the “Listen to Auracast Broadcast” setting. Wondering what else supports spatial sound sharing? Select Neo QLED and QLED Samsung TVs joined the wireless party too.
It’s not just receiving tunes either – the Galaxy Buds audio switching perk now rocks out on Galaxy Book4 laptops. No more untangling who’s controlling the cans. Bluetooth SIG first spun Auracast in 2022 as a way for devices to broadcast audio without limit. Looks like Samsung wants everyone jamming out together!
